Nearly 150 Arkansas Girls Attend Women’s Foundation of Ark Girls of Promise Conference

Amanda Hoelzeman, Public Relations Manager LITTLE ROCK – The Women’s Foundation of Arkansas (WFA), in partnership with Acxiom Corporation, hosted the Girls of Promise conference at the Arkansas 4-H Center in Little Rock on Friday, April 5. In its 24th year, the Girls of Promise Conference exposes girls to opportunities and mentors in science, technology, engineering, arts & math (STEAM) fields in Arkansas, with the goal of increasing the number of women in higher-level STEAM courses and careers and helping them achieve economic security in adulthood.
